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S - JOB SPECIFIC Plan, organize, and coordinate medication clinicIndividual will be cross-trained to assist in other clinics and regions, time traveled will be coordinated by SupervisorWill review medication education forms with client and review clients need for medication refillsComplete all required documents regarding medication clinic and psychiatric consultation for EHRAdminister IM medication, dispense samples, maintain accurate logs on all medications received and dispensedAssist with Prior Authorization, maintain injection list, ordering and delivery, verify orders are current, and discuss any side effectsComplete pre-visit nursing assessment. Take patient's histories, vital signs, and document in patient chart.Completes Metabolic Screens, Medication Possession Ratio Checks, DLA's and other CCBHO quality interventions and document in chart.Perform venipunctures and other procedures as directed.Follow Med Refill Protocol for patient refills and document accordinglyScreen telephone callers for appropriate referral, relay messages and documents accordinglyMaintain patients' files, records, and other informationAdhere to standard precautions, as appropriate, i.e., use protective barriers, handle, and dispose infectious waste appropriately, proper hand washingAssist in maintaining the cleanliness of unit facilities and equipmentMonitor supply of medical stock, medical supplies, and laboratory needs or order supplies when necessary.
